Litigation Solicitor / Chartered Legal Executive - Cheltenham | Hybrid Working

A leading, well-established law firm in Cheltenham is seeking an experienced Litigation Solicitor or Chartered Legal Executive to join its highly regarded Litigation team.

This is an excellent opportunity to work in a collaborative, client-focused environment where excellence and professional development are at the heart of everything we do.

The role

You will be responsible for managing your own caseload, assisting on director-led matters where appropriate, and supporting and supervising junior members of the team.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Advising a diverse client base, including corporate entities, trusts, charities, and individuals
  • Managing matters from initial engagement to conclusion, formulating strategy, and providing ongoing advice
  • Drafting statements of case, witness statements, legal correspondence, and other documentation
  • Instructing and working with counsel
  • Representing clients in court, mediation, and settlement negotiations
  • Contributing to business development and networking for yourself, the litigation team, and the firm

Ideally, you will be comfortable with a wide range of litigation matters including general, civil, and commercial disputes, property litigation, and contentious probate.

You will bring strong technical knowledge, excellent communication skills, and a commercial approach to delivering high-quality client service.

About you

  • Experienced Litigation Solicitor or Chartered Legal Executive
  • Proven ability to manage a caseload and assist on complex, high-value matters
  • Strong drafting, advocacy, and advisory skills
  • Collaborative, proactive, and commercially minded
